#065846 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#065846 is composed of 2.4% red, 34.5%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.5%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 166.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.2% and a lightness of 18.4%. #065846 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cb08c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

#065846 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#065846 has RGB values of R:6, G:88,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 415814.

							Shades and Tints of #065846
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f0c is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#065846
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2e3030 is the less saturated color, while #025c48 is the most saturated one.
